Holistic Learning At Josiah Montessori In Singapore

Where Learning Meets Play

Montessori kindergartens and preschools are popular here in Singapore. Montessori is a method of education that is based on self-directed activity, hands-on learning and collaborative play. Speaking about Montessori, you may have heard of one of the pioneer schools offering Montessori based teaching in Singapore, Josiah Montessori. Founded in 1997 by 3 engineers who had difficulties finding a good preschool for their young toddlers, Josiah Montessori is now one of the best preschools for holistic learning in Singapore.

  • Experience The Josiah Way

    The preschool was founded on Montessori principles, which was characterized by an emphasis on independence, freedom within limits, and respect for a child’s natural psychological, physical and social developmental needs. It aims to feed children’s natural thirst for knowledge, and to provide an environment that promotes their healthy development. Today, Josiah Montessori has evolved its curriculum and methods in line with modern-day social expectations, children’s individuality and their unique needs. Simply put, the Josiah Way.

  • Enrol In Josiah’s Musical Art Program (MAP)

    Josiah’s philosophy to celebrate the uniqueness in every child is well demonstrated in its curriculum centering around the Montessori method and Musical Arts Program (MAP). Providing a curriculum for young children to be balanced, holistic, and effective in both their body and mind. It aims to provide a broad exposure in 5 areas – vocal training, dance, art, music appreciation, and Chinese speech & drama – as a foundation for children to further develop their passion during the primary years. Josiah also caters to the little dancing kings and queens through dance lessons that include exposure to different dance genres like modern or folk dance.

    In addition, their music appreciation module is aimed at fostering a love for classical music through lessons on the history and culture of visual arts. It incorporates philosophies and methodologies of acclaimed music specialists such as Hillary Henshaw, Kodaly, Dalcroze, and Carolyn Lucento. Through storytelling and active role-playing, Chinese speech and drama lessons aim to build confidence in children.

  • Certified, Trained And Experienced Teachers

    At Josiah, the main teachers are certified and trained in the Diploma of Early Childhood Curriculum and Education (DECCE) or its equivalent. Each of the teachers is required to complete one hundred hours of in-house training based on the Josiah Way training before they begin to work with the children. In order to maintain high standards of education and care for every child, the main teaching faculty work alongside allied/assistant teachers. Parents can expect teachers at Josiah to nurture and guide the children in a safe and stimulating environment where happiness and openness are championed.

    Currently, the centers offer infant care (2-18 months), childcare (18 months to 6 years old) and kindergarten (only in Tampines). Check out their website for more information.
